Great America Networks Conferencing Announces the Adoption of Persony Web Conferencing 2.0
Great America Networks Conferencing chooses to use Persony's Web Conferencing 2.0 to roll out their QuickVisuals web and video conferencing services.
Chicago, IL and Los Gatos, CA January 18, 2008 -- Great America Networks (GAN) Conferencing today announced the adoption of Persony's Web Conferencing 2.0 to run GAN's QuickVisuals web and video conferencing services.
"We like Persony software's ease-of-use, features, and branding options. We started with a trial and were able to create a branded web conferencing site in a day and signed up a few clients before we even placed our first order of Persony licenses," said Reno Provine, president of GAN. "We ordered more licenses within two weeks and expect to continue to expand our adoption of Persony web conferencing because the response from our customers on QuickVisuals has been extremely positive. We can also create private label sites ourselves for our corporate clients in minutes," added Provine.
"We are thrilled to hear the success Great America Networks has in launching their branded web and video conferencing services," said Eric Chen, CEO of Persony. "GAN chooses to use Persony's built-in support of Amazon Web Services (AWS) virtual servers and was able to roll out their branded services within a day without making any hardware purchase and installation."
"We are finding successes in the adoption of Persony not only by conferencing service providers," said Herb Levitin, vice president of business development at Persony, "but also by many application and vertical market service providers. They are finding that they can offer very profitable and feature-rich web/video conferencing services quickly with a small investment and little if any tech support to their client base."

About Persony, Inc.
Persony's solution already enables many service providers to offer fully branded, feature-rich, and easy-to-use web collaboration services at very affordable pricing. Persony's patent-pending "smart-client" technology puts the intelligence of a collaborative application on the client side and uses standard web servers to connect remote users. By leveraging the millions of web servers in existence, Persony's solution can be deployed anywhere and at a fraction of the cost of other solutions. The smart-client approach is a disruptive technology that allows individuals and small businesses to afford applications that were once only available to larger corporations.
